A Beginner’s Introduction to Forex

Forex is also known as the foreign exchange or currency market, it involves the trade of one currency for another.  For example, traders in the Forex market may exchange Pounds for Dollars or Euros for Japanese Yen, with an aim to making profit from fluctuating exchange rates.  It has become one of the fastest-growing global markets; many people are entering it for the first time with a view to increasing the value of their savings.

There are two types of people/corporations who may be involved in the foreign exchange market.  Firstly, some participants aim to just trade their own currency for another, for example to pay wages in other countries.  Secondly, some participants may trade simply with a view to making a profit.  They will speculate on exchange rates using past market data and intuition, aiming to buy and sell the currency at the optimum time in order to maximise their profit.

Forex is extremely flexible; traders are able to invest as much or as little as they like.  It is also extremely fast paced – currencies may be bought and sold within a matter of minutes.  It is therefore important that traders have mobile, high-speed internet access so that they are able to buy and sell immediately.
